Temperature Sensors - NTC Thermistors

NTC thermistors are temperature-responsive electrical components which exhibit a marked decrease in electrical resistance with increases in temperature, contrary to the behavior of most materials which tend to increase in electrical resistance when exposed to increasing temperatures.
